Buying Guide: TSA Approved Insulin Travel Case

Understanding the Importance

When I started traveling with my insulin, I quickly realized how essential it was to have a reliable travel case. A TSA approved insulin travel case ensures that my medication remains safe and at the right temperature. It also helps me navigate airport security without stress.

Size and Capacity

I found that the size of the case matters a lot. I needed a travel case that could comfortably fit my insulin vials, syringes, and any other necessary supplies. I recommend measuring your insulin and supplies to ensure that the case you choose has enough capacity while still being compact enough for travel.

Insulation and Temperature Control

Temperature control is critical for insulin. I always look for cases that offer good insulation to protect my medication from extreme temperatures. Some cases come with ice packs or gel packs, which I have found very helpful during long trips.

Durability and Material

Durability is another key factor. I prefer cases made from high-quality materials that can withstand the rigors of travel. Whether it’s being tossed in a suitcase or exposed to the elements, I want a case that can hold up over time.

Ease of Access

When I’m in a hurry at the airport, easy access to my insulin is crucial. I look for cases with multiple compartments and easy-to-open zippers. This way, I can quickly grab what I need without fumbling around.

Design and Portability

I appreciate a sleek design that doesn’t draw too much attention. A discreet case fits better with my travel gear. Portability is also essential, so I prefer cases that can easily slip into my carry-on or backpack.

Compliance with TSA Regulations

I always check if the travel case meets TSA requirements. This means it should be clearly labeled as containing medical supplies. I’ve learned that keeping my insulin easily accessible during security checks saves time and hassle.

Price Range and Value

While I want a quality product, I also consider the price. I’ve discovered that there are good options across various price ranges. I ensure that the case I choose provides value for money, considering its features and durability.

User Reviews and Recommendations

Before making a purchase, I often read user reviews. Hearing about other travelers’ experiences gives me valuable insights. I look for feedback on usability, durability, and overall satisfaction.

Final Thoughts

In my experience, a TSA approved insulin travel case is a worthwhile investment for anyone who travels with insulin. By considering size, insulation, durability, ease of access, design, compliance, price, and user feedback, I feel more confident in making the right choice for my travel needs.
